This week brought several big news from the #offshorewind industry as the UK government extended the deadline on the final decision on CIP's Morecambe offshore wind farm, the Dutch government opened a new offshore wind tender, and Greenpeace warned the Crown Estate it would initiate legal action if the UK seabed manager continues "profiteering" from offshore wind leasing.
